The Open Box Investigation

The aim of this investigation is to find the largest volume within for

an open box with any size square cut out

I will be increasing the square cut out by 1cm until I reach a point

where the volume decreases. At this point I will decrease the square

cut out by 0.1cm until I reach the maximum volume. This will be done

on several different grids until I see a pattern which I will then use

to create a formula.

I will record my results in a table for the different grids and record

the peaks to try and establish a pattern.

My initial grid size will be 12cm x 12cm and I will increase this as I

continue my investigation. The volume will be calculated by

multiplying the length by the width by the height. When I appear to

reach a maximum volume I will try cut sizes 0.1cm smaller and larger

than the cut size that appears to give the maximum volume. If the

volume increases then I will make the cut size smaller or larger by

0.1cm again. I will repeat this for grid sizes of 18cm x 18cm and 24cm

x 24cm.
